SPEC 2000 is the airline community electronic data interchange (EDI) standard used for aircraft parts procurement.
SPEC 2000 is a proprietary standard, is not used outside the aircraft parts trading community, and is fully integrated with Type B messages.

ASC X12 to SPEC 2000 Conversion
This EDI conversion service exchanges data automatically between the ASC X12 and SPEC 2000 EDI trading standards. The service allows you to choose the EDI standard and methodology that best suits your business.
The conversion service immediately increases your trading opportunities, as you can still communicate over the SITA EQUANT Network with organizations who use the alternative standard. All conversions between EDI syntax, message transport and connection types are carried out transparently.
EDI Clearing House
EDI Clearing House (ECH) offers business communities an efficient and secure framework for electronic commerce and trade. It provides a mailbox-based system offering “clearing house” features.
The above features include access using a number of communication protocols, transaction logging, control of interchange rules, and secure delivery of electronic documents encoded according to international EDI standards.
The service is based on open standards architecture, through its UNIX operating system platform and integration to X.400.
All EDI traffic is switched and notified directly through the mechanisms supported by X.400, enabling external X.400 users to be incorporated transparently on the system.
ECH users are serviced by one, or more, service mailboxes, which can either store incoming EDI traffic until the recipient is ready to receive it, transmit the traffic to the user on a pre-arranged timetabled basis, or transmit the traffic immediately to the user.
